参考:https://blog.csdn.net/linysuccess/article/details/109223712 配合上篇文章,代码如下: ...
var ws new WebSocket wss: . . . : ws.onopen function evt 绑定连接事件 console.log Connection open ... ws.send 发送的数据 ws.onmessage function evt 绑定收到消息事件 console.log Received Message: evt.data ws.onclose funct ...
2018-05-17 17:31 0 14437 推荐指数:
参考:https://blog.csdn.net/linysuccess/article/details/109223712 配合上篇文章,代码如下: ...
WebSocket是HTML5开始提供的一种在单个 TCP 连接上进行全双工通讯的协议。 在WebSocket API中,浏览器和服务器只需要做一个握手的动作,然后,浏览器和服务器之间就形成了一条快速通道。两者之间就直接可以数据互相传送。 浏览器通过 JavaScript 向服务器发出建立 ...
如果mqtt.js的速度慢,可以换成 https://cdn.bootcdn.net/ajax/libs/mqtt/4.1.0/mqtt.min.js ...
这里用了第三方的js 官方地址:https://github.com/joewalnes/reconnecting-websocket 引入js reconnecting-websocket.min.js 或者 reconnecting-websocket.js ...
最近在看webSocket netty socket服务 刚起步 在使用websocket时 思考 如果是 使用其他socketclient连接 非web端 是否能接收到socket的数据 经过搜索 找到了一个大佬的博客 (如果不允许请联系我) 拿来借鉴运行下,保存到自己的博客 方便以后的查看 ...
前面提到,WebSocket复用了HTTP的握手通道。具体指的是,客户端通过HTTP请求与WebSocket服务端协商升级协议。协议升级完成后,后续的数据交换则遵照WebSocket的协议。 1、客户端:申请协议升级 首先,客户端发起协议升级请求。可以看到,采用的是标准的HTTP报文格式,且只 ...
在使用websocket的时候,遇到了一个websocket在连接一段时间就异常断开连接了。第一想法就是重新去连接websocket(websock.onopen),后来发现这种方式是错误的,查阅文档发现,要想重新建立连接,就需要一种心跳思想去处理(实时监听连接情况,断了就去重连)下面以Vue代码 ...
参考 https://www.cnblogs.com/kevingrace/p/9512287.html ...